Sampson and De Liars: First Kyle Sampson this morning threw Attorney General Alberto Gonzales under the bus, then this afternoon, the White House implied he was going to have to crawl his own way back to the sidewalk. After Kyle Sampson eraseed any doubt that Gonzales approved the firings of eight federal prosecutors, thereby disputing the Attorney General's own public statements, the White House is now actively trying to distance itself from him.  Spokeswoman Dana Perino saying this afternoon that it is time, quote: "to let the attorney general speak for himself." Regent University's law school has been accredited by numerous accreditation authorities, including the American Bar Association. Not all of us may agree with the principles taught by Regent, and it may not seem to us that the many Regent graduates in the Bush administration are even putting their Christian education to good use, and we may also question the presence of such a large number of them in the administration when their obviously stated goal for their graduates would seem to conflict with the separation of church and state. But the fact remains that Regent is not a "send in a self-addressed stamped envelope" "matchbook school," which is how Keith and Jonathan's discussion of Monica Goodling's alma mater made it sound. It is an accredited law school, and was one when Monica received her degree from it.
